Change "external state" QA scenario to only win/mac

The previous scenario 10 tested the handling of state upon Dangerzone
updates. This, however was particularly difficult to do on Linux due to
the need to add a repository and install, especially in our
semi-automated QA environment.

For this reason this commits removes Linux from this scenario and moves
it closer to the top of the scenarios list to reduce the change of
state "contamination". In other words, before testing the new version,
the tester now installs a previous version and then the new one, thus
guaranteeing that there is no inconsistent state due to installing an
earlier version later in QA.

#### 3. Updating Dangerzone handles external state correctly.
_(Applies to Windows/MacOS)_
Install the previous version of Dangerzone, downloaded from the website.
Open the Dangerzone application and enable some non-default settings.
**If there are new settings, make sure to change those as well**.
Close the Dangerzone application and get the container image for that
version. For example:
```
$ docker images dangerzone.rocks/dangerzone:latest
REPOSITORY TAG IMAGE ID CREATED SIZE
dangerzone.rocks/dangerzone latest <image ID> <date> <size>
```
Then run the version under QA and ensure that the settings remain changed.
Afterwards check that new docker image was installed by running the same command
and seeing the following differences:
```
$ docker images dangerzone.rocks/dangerzone:latest
REPOSITORY TAG IMAGE ID CREATED SIZE
dangerzone.rocks/dangerzone latest <different ID> <newer date> <different size>
```
